Areolar Connective Tissue Structure & Function

Loose connective tissue, likewise, announced as Areolar connective tissue, is a course of connective tissue that includes areolar tissue, reticular cells, and fat. Areolar tissue is one of the most acquainted kinds of connective cells in vertebrates. It brings organs in position as well as attaches epithelial cells to other underlying cells. For example, it produces telae, such as the tela submucosa and tela subserosa, which affix mucous and serous membrane layers to the muscular layer. It additionally besieges the capillary and nerves. Areolar Connective Tissue

Areolar tissue is one of the most usual CT of the body. It is identified by plenty of ground substance, plus thin and equally few fibres, and cells. The major mobile components are fibroblasts as well as a much more mini number of adipocytes. Fat cells are a vital constituent of areolar connective cells, but when they are plentiful and coordinated into huge lobules for storage purposes, the tissue is better reviewed as fat.

Location

May find it in cells areas from practically every part of the body. It borders capillary and nerves and fractures with them also into the small rooms of muscular tissues, ligaments, and various other cells. It may likewise exist in the mediastinal extremities.

Virtually every epithelium rest on a piece of areolar Tissue, whose blood vessels contribute to the epithelium with nourishment, waste removal, and a prepared supply of infection-fighting leukocytes when required. As a result of the wealth of open, fluid-filled rooms, leukocytes can progress quickly in areolar cells and can easily find and destroy pathogens.

The areolar Tissue is discover under the epidermis layer and is likewise beneath the epithelial cells of all the body plans with exterior openings. It makes the skin flexible as well as benefits it to hold up against drawing pain. It is likewise a component of the lamina propria of the gastrointestinal and respiratory tracts. Also, the mucous sheaths of reproductive and urinary systems. The stroma of glands, and the hypodermis of the skin. It is likewise find in the mesentery, which borders the intestinal tract.

Function of Areolar Connective Tissue

Areolar connective cells apprehensions organs in place and connects epithelial tissue to various other underlying cells. It likewise serves as a reservoir of water and salts for bordering cells. Mainly all cells acquire their nutrients from as well as release their wastes into areolar tissue.
